Face Wash
The first and most important thing you need is a gentle face cleanser. If you have oily skin, you can find a face wash that is made to balance and regulate your oils. The face wash you choose should always be water-soluble. Also, be wary of the pH levels because basic levels will dry out your skin.
Micellar Water
If you wear makeup, you must remove it before washing your face. It does your face no good to be washing it with a full face, mixing your facewash with your makeup. This can further clog pores. Micellar water is a great product to use to wipe your makeup off before washing your face.
Toner
A toner can also be used to remove makeup, but it is used more specifically to help set the skin and prepare it for other treatments or serums you plan to apply to your skin next. Think of it as a pre-serum or pre-moisturizer. These products are gentle but are also rather effective in helping the skin.

Glycolic Acid
Glycolic acid is considered an anti-aging product by many, but it can be used for people of all ages. This product helps with evening out the skin’s tone and texture. It can also be used to help smooth out fine lines and wrinkles. This product helps with plumping and brightening the skin.
Moisturizer with SPF
As you go about your day, you want to make sure your skin is protected. After washing your face in the morning, it is highly recommended that you use a daily moisturizer with at least an SPF 15 in it to protect your skin from the sun. This can save your skin later on.
Retinoid Serums
Retinoids are perfect for getting rid of dark spots, breakouts, and fine lines. Retinoids must be used lightly because they can irritate the skin. A small, pearl-sized amount of a retinoid is more than enough. These should be applied only at night because retinoids will break down in the sun.
Nighttime Moisturizer
At night, after washing your face, you will want to use a heavier, creamier moisturizer. This is so that the cream can sit on your face while you sleep and leave it feeling hydrated and moisturized when you wake up. Nourishing your skin while you sleep is just as important as how you nourish it during the day.
Antioxidant Serum
It is suggested to use a serum with antioxidants in it at night. Antioxidants typically have ingredients including vitamin C, algae extracts as well as naturally revitalizing ingredients such as rosemary and peppermint.
Chemical Exfoliant
If your skin is dry, you might want to look at a chemical exfoliant. A chemical exfoliant is something to use only as needed because it can harm your skin if you are using it too much. These products will strip your skin of dead cells, leaving your skin feeling soft, new, and rejuvenated. It is best to use these exfoliants that are better than face scrubs because face scrubs can tear the skin.
